1 major bug you might be working on has to do with the different queues for each crafting station. For me, it is different each time I load the game. Some of the stations show only items they are crafting, others show items from other stations in addition to their own.
More frustrating, is the requirements like crafting X of a previous item don't update until you visit the station where you crafted that item. For example, if I need 10 of the previous swords to unlock the next, and I start crafting 5 in 1 station and 5 in another, the count will only update on the station I'm crafting them at until I visit the other. If I'm at a 3rd station not crafting those, then it never updates. Even if they were done I would have to enter the 1st station again to drop the requirement by 5, and then the 2nd again to actually unlock the next sword. This is only happening for the craft x previous item requirement, the generic craft x whatever requirements seem to update normally.
